Essex Ancient County : Generalised Crop Acreages

Generalised Crop Acreages

Data cube chart.

Year Wheat Barley & Oats Rye Potatoes Peas & Beans Other
1801 67,106 Show data context 58,552 Show data context 1,507 Show data context 2,796 Show data context 25,144 Show data context 9,311 Show data context
1871 193,912 Show data context 143,526 Show data context 1,375 Show data context 12,598 Show data context 82,287 Show data context 206,422 Show data context
1881 156,526 Show data context 163,975 Show data context 1,273 Show data context 10,254 Show data context 63,592 Show data context 150,940 Show data context
1891 144,664 Show data context 150,556 Show data context 1,404 Show data context 9,605 Show data context 58,827 Show data context 229,866 Show data context
1901 110,826 Show data context 142,573 Show data context 1,455 Show data context 9,966 Show data context 41,671 Show data context 225,349 Show data context
1911 136,899 Show data context 118,532 Show data context 1,126 Show data context 11,765 Show data context 54,406 Show data context 183,393 Show data context
Date Source
1801 Home Office: Parish Acreage Returns
1871 - 1911 Ministry of Agriculture, Agricultural Statistics (HM Stationery Office) ,
